SubjectRe: [RFC PATCH 5/6] bsg: reduce unnecessary arguments for bsg_map_hdr()
On Wed, Aug 09, 2017 at 04:11:19PM +0200, Benjamin Block wrote:
> Since struct bsg_command is now used in every calling case, we don't
> need separation of arguments anymore that are contained in the same
> bsg_command.
>
> Signed-off-by: Benjamin Block <bblock@linux.vnet.ibm.com>
> ---
> block/bsg.c | 13 ++++++-------
> 1 file changed, 6 insertions(+), 7 deletions(-)
>
> diff --git a/block/bsg.c b/block/bsg.c
> index 8517361a9b3f..6ee2ffca808a 100644
> --- a/block/bsg.c
> +++ b/block/bsg.c
> @@ -212,11 +212,12 @@ bsg_validate_sgv4_hdr(struct sg_io_v4 *hdr, int *op)
> * map sg_io_v4 to a request.
> */
> static struct request *
> -bsg_map_hdr(struct bsg_device *bd, struct sg_io_v4 *hdr, fmode_t has_write_perm,
> - u8 *reply_buffer)
> +bsg_map_hdr(struct bsg_device *bd, struct bsg_command *bc,
> + fmode_t has_write_perm)

I wish we could just rename the argument to mode and pass on the
whole file->f_mode while you are cleaning up this code. That should
be a separate patch, though.

Reviewed-by: Christoph Hellwig <hch@lst.de>
